Abstract

The utility model discloses a kind of food cooking machine, including main frame and the stirring cup assembly being arranged on main frame, the stirring cup assembly includes jar, magnetic conductive disk is provided with below the jar, the main frame is provided with coil panel, the coil panel includes coil bracket, coil and magnetic stripe, the coil bracket is divided into inner ring body and outer ring body by center to edge, the one side of the coil bracket is provided with the magnetic stripe groove for installing the magnetic stripe, another side is provided with the coil groove for installing the coil, and the magnetic stripe groove is corresponding with the coil groove location;The magnetic stripe groove includes multiple first grooves position and multiple second grooves position, multiple first groove positions are radially uniformly located at the inner ring body, multiple second groove positions are radially uniformly located at the outer ring body, the quantity of the quantity more than first groove position of the second groove position.The food cooking machine compact conformation of technical solutions of the utility model, homogeneous heating and efficiency is high.

Background technology
The mode of heating of existing food cooking machine is usually heat-generating pipe heating, that is, being powered passes through the resistance wire in heat-generating pipe Electric current and produce heat.This mode of heating have the shortcomings that it is more, such as:Thermal loss is big, and the heat time is long, is also easy to produce heating Region is uneven, and because heat is concentrated on heat-generating pipe, radiating efficiency is poor, easily produces and is sticking phenomenon, and causes food cooking Machine is difficult to clean.Meanwhile, the heating arrangement of existing food cooking machine has that structure is unsteady.

Referring to Fig. 1, in the utility model embodiment, the food cooking machine 100 includes main frame 10 and is arranged at main frame 10 On stirring cup assembly 30, stirring cup assembly 30 include jar 33, the lower section of jar 33 is provided with magnetic conductive disk 37, main frame 10 Coil panel 20 is provided with, coil panel 20 is oppositely arranged located at the lower section of magnetic conductive disk 37 with magnetic conductive disk 37, with reference to Fig. 4 to Fig. 6, Coil panel 20 includes coil bracket 21, coil (not shown) and magnetic stripe 23, and coil bracket 21 is divided into interior by center to edge Circle body 211 and outer ring body 212, the one side of coil bracket 21 are provided with the magnetic stripe groove 213 for installing the magnetic stripe 23, and another side is provided with The coil groove 216 of coil is installed, magnetic stripe groove 213 is corresponding with the position of coil groove 216;Magnetic stripe groove 213 includes multiple first grooves position 214 and multiple second grooves position 215, multiple first grooves position 214 is radially uniformly located at inner ring body 211, multiple second grooves positions 215 are radially uniformly located at outer ring body 212, the quantity of the quantity more than the first groove position 214 of the second groove position 215.
It is oppositely arranged using a kind of coil disk 20 and with coil panel 20 according to food cooking machine of the present utility model 100 Magnetic conductive disk 37, the food being contained in jar 33 is heated by way of Electromagnetic Heating, Btu utilization fully, base This nothing is scattered and disappeared, and thermal starting is fast, while the thermal efficiency reaches more than 90%, substantially increases the efficiency of heating surface.
Further, in technical solutions of the utility model, by inner ring body 211 and outer ring body in coil bracket 21 It is respectively arranged to install the first groove position 214 and the second groove position 215 of magnetic stripe 23 on 212, and positioned at the second groove of outer ring body 212 The quantity of position 215 is more than the quantity positioned at the first groove position 214 of inner ring body 211, so as to solve existing coil panel length magnetic stripe Joint magnetic line of force distribution comparatively dense, heats uneven defect, makes the structure of food cooking machine 100 using the coil panel 20 tight Gather, homogeneous heating and efficiency is high.
Referring to Fig. 4 and Fig. 5, in the utility model embodiment, the substantially disc of coil bracket 21, coil bracket 21 It is provided with the slotted eye muscle 24 of annular, with coil bracket 21 to be arranged concentrically, slotted eye muscle 24 is by coil bracket 21 for slotted eye muscle 24 It is divided into inner ring body 211 and outer ring body 212.The setting of the slotted eye muscle 24 causes to be installed on the groove position 215 of the first groove 214 and second It is more firm that magnetic stripe 23 is installed, and causes that the weight capacity of the coil bracket 21 is stronger, uses the coil bracket 21 Life-span is longer, so as to improve the security performance of the food cooking machine 100.
It should be understood that the coil bracket 21 can also be other shapes, with specific reference to the demand of food cooking machine 100 And set, for example:The coil bracket 21 can be square, triangle or other polygonal structures, and now slotted eye muscle 24 can Think the structure of annular, side's annular, triangular ring or other polygonal annulars.
Referring to Fig. 5, the two ends of the first groove position 214 are provided with the first slotted eye 2141, and the first slotted eye 2141 is respectively arranged on slotted eye muscle 24 and inner ring body 211;The two ends of the second groove position 215 are provided with the second slotted eye 2151, and the second slotted eye 2151 is respectively arranged on outer ring body 212 With slotted eye muscle 24, referring to Fig. 6, magnetic stripe 23 includes the first magnetic stripe 231 and the second magnetic stripe 232, and the first magnetic stripe 231 passes through the first slotted eye 2141 are installed on the first groove position 214.Second magnetic stripe 232 is installed on the second groove position 215 by the second slotted eye 2151.
It is one embodiment of the present utility model with reference to Fig. 4 to Fig. 6, the first groove position 214 is six, the second groove position 215 is 12, wherein, spaced six the second grooves position 215 is identical with the radiation direction of six the first groove positions 214.The practicality is new Type embodiment is not limited to aforesaid way, as long as wherein the first groove position 214 and the second groove position 215 are along the circumferential equal of coil bracket 21 Even setting can meet needs.
Fig. 7 is second embodiment of the present utility model, and the first groove position 214 is six in the embodiment, and the second groove position 215 is Nine, the first groove position 214 and the second groove position 215 are uniformly arranged along the circumference of coil bracket 21.
The utility model is specially the size according to coil panel 20 to determine the number of the first groove position 214 and the second groove position 215 Amount, when coil panel 20 is when being relatively large in diameter, in order that the quantity of the more uniform second groove position 215 of the heating effect of coil panel 20 can To be increased accordingly.
Coil bracket 21, the 215, first slotted eye 2141 of the first groove position the 214, second groove position, the second slotted eye 2151 and slotted eye Muscle 24 is formed in one, or one of them/two/three/four/five be formed in one.Implement in the utility model In example, preferably by coil bracket 21, the 215, first slotted eye 2141 of the first groove position the 214, second groove position, the and of the second slotted eye 2151 Slotted eye muscle 24 is integrally formed, the integrally formed structure make the compact conformation of coil bracket 21, it is easy for installation and be easy to production Processing.
In the utility model embodiment, referring to Fig. 6, magnetic stripe 23 is U-shaped magnetic stripe, and the two ends of every 1 first magnetic stripe 231 lead to Cross 2 first slotted eyes 2141 and be installed on the first groove position 214, the two ends of every 1 second magnetic stripe 232 are installed by 2 second slotted eyes 2151 In the second groove position 215.The setting of the U-shaped magnetic stripe is not only convenient for installing and enables that magnetic stripe 23 will be all of on coil panel 20 Coil is wrapped up, and the heating efficiency of coil panel 20 is further improved, so as to lift the heating efficiency of food cooking machine 100.
Alternatively, a diameter of 50~300mm of coil panel 20, preferably 100~135mm.The thickness of coil panel 20 is 10 ~50mm, preferably 16~25mm.So that coil panel 20 can be contained in fixed support 16.Further, it is of the present utility model Coil panel 20 also has the advantages that the efficiency of heating surface is high, radiating efficiency is good and heating region is uniform when diameter and thickness are smaller, So that using the food cooking machine 100 of the coil panel 20 while with smaller size smaller, also with the efficiency of heating surface is high, radiating effect Rate is good and the advantages of uniform heating region.
Meanwhile, the vertical height of coil panel 20 and magnetic conductive disk 37 is 5~20mm, preferably 8~15mm, can more rationally and The Electromagnetic Heating function of food cooking machine 100 is more efficiently realized, further to improve the homogeneous heating of food cooking machine 100 Property, the efficiency of heating surface of food cooking machine 100 is lifted, and the thermal starting speed of food cooking machine 100 is improved, reduce its work energy Consumption, and then realize the lifting of the combination property of food cooking machine 100.

Now, magnetic conductive disk 37 is located at the top of coil panel 20, the alternation of the high speed change produced when working of coil panel 20 The magnetic line of force by magnetic conductive disk 37, and can make the fast heating of magnetic conductive disk 37, so as to the food being opposite in jar 33 is heated.
The technical solution of the utility model, by food cooking machine 100 set coil panel 20 and with the phase of coil panel 20 To setting magnetic conductive disk 37, the Electromagnetic Heating function of food cooking machine 100 is capable of achieving, to substitute employed in conventional food cooking machine The mode of heat-generating pipe heating is obtained, so that effectively solution conventional food cooking machine heating thermal loss is big, the heat time is long, heating zone Domain is uneven, radiating efficiency is poor, be also easy to produce and be sticking, there are problems that, so provide a kind of heating region it is uniform, plus The thermal efficiency is high, good heat dissipation effect and safe and reliable food cooking machine 100.
